What to check before for buildings near subway lines in Upper East Side
- Start with your commute needs: check the nearest stations and realistic walk time for each building, not just line names.
- Confirm the building’s actual transit access in person or via maps for your specific hours (service frequency and entrances matter).
- Review what’s included beyond rent (fees, deposit requirements, utilities expectations) and ask how move-in scheduling works.
- Look at unit-level constraints that can affect availability (size, floor, view, and any flexibility on lease start dates).
- When shortlisting, compare multiple nearby buildings so a single line disruption does not derail your plan.
